WebFew studies have been carried out on the effects of short term exposure to static electric fields. On the whole, the results suggest that the only adverse acute health effects are associated with the direct perception of fields through their interaction with body hair and discomfort from spark discharges. WebWhen liquids flow through closed metal pipes, static electricity is not a hazard. This is because the liquid surface is already contacting the metal pipe. It may become a hazard, however, when liquids are pumped into tanks. In some cases, it is necessary to restrict flow rates to control static generation.
